nonukgclicensedcasinos.uk.com was established to give UK players clear, reliable information about non UKGC licensed casinos. The UK gambling market has undergone significant regulatory tightening in recent years. Mandatory affordability checks, reduced bonus caps, and expanded KYC requirements under UKGC rules have driven a growing number of UK players to explore offshore alternatives. We recognised that players making that transition needed genuinely useful guidance — not marketing disguised as reviews.

Our Commitment to Responsible Gambling
Playing on non UKGC licensed casinos means accepting reduced regulatory protection. We believe players making that choice should do so with full awareness of what they’re giving up, not with a misleading impression that offshore sites are equivalent in safety to UKGC-regulated operators.
We include responsible gambling warnings throughout our content — not as boilerplate, but as genuine guidance. If you are using GamStop, please understand that non UKGC licensed casinos do not honour that exclusion. If you are concerned about your gambling behaviour, please reach out to GamCare or the National Gambling Helpline before playing.
Gambling should be entertainment. When it stops being that, professional support is available, confidential, and free.
